Authentic Leadership

Speaker: Ps. Mike Kirkpatrick

Distinctive Leadership

Bible reading: 1 Samuel 16:1-13

Leadership lesson 1
If you want to be a leader, you must learn to fully trust God

Leadership lesson 2
God’s plan for you might really surprise you and faith is spelt R.I.S.K

Leadership lesson 3
When you ask God for an answer to an impossible situation, keep an open mind.

Leadership lesson 4
God often reveals his plans to us one step at a time.

Leadership lesson 5
God always has more to teach you.

Leadership lesson 6
God’s way of choosing leaders is quite different. He looks into your heart.

Leadership lesson 7
If you want to be a leader, be filled with the holy spirit.

 

Growing In Prayer 2

Guest Speaker: Kate Pocklington

Protecting Unity

Bible reading: John 17:1-5

  1. Jesus’ prayer for Himself
  2. Jesus’ prayer for His eleven disciples
  3. Jesus’ prayer for all believers (the church)

Jesus’ greater purpose was for the Father to be glorified.

Looking into the darkness of the cross, Jesus obeyed so that the Father would be honoured, glorified.

The evil one seeks to bring disunity.

Manifested unity points others to Jesus.

What do you need to protect unity?

  1. Personally
    • Give up your rights?
    • Let go of your expectations
    • forgive?
    • love when it’s hard?
  2. As a church
    • Think through how this will bear witness to those who are watching you interact together
